Where can the company expect the notification from the AMS?
The inspection process from the AMS is carried out for all the posting of non-EU workers to Austria. The communication is delivered by post to the address registered as headquarters of the company in the ZKO3 notification.
When can an AMS inspection happen?
Based on the Austrian legislation on posting of workers (Gemäß §18 Abs.12 AuslBG ist für Ausländer), the authorities have the right to carry out an inspection to verify the compliance of the company and the workers with the local salary and working conditions to benefit from the exemption to obtain a work permit in Austria in order to provide service. The inspection happens immediately after the submission of the ZKO3 notification in case there is a non-EU employee involved.
Reasons for prioritising AMS inspections
An AMS should always be a priority for the company posting workers to Austria.
As a matter of fact, without approval from the authorities, the involved non-EU worker cannot enter the premise and begin the service provision.
In addition, provision of service after a denial of the authorisation from the AMS is considered as providing service in Austria without prior posting notification, which in turn is liable to fines and damages to the reputation of the company.
